## Upgrading Quillbus to 4.x

Heads up: the 4.x upgrade on Quillbus is mostly painless, but don't skip the drain step. Pause the Fernwick ingest workers first, let the queues empty, then roll the brokers one at a time. If you roll two at once, quorum gets grumpy and you'll be paging Marisol's old team for nothing. After the last node comes back, verify partition leadership has rebalanced before re-enabling ingest. Once everything is green, apply the settings below to each broker node.

service settings:
ralael:
  pin: 7453
  tenant: zorath
  seal: seal_087806e4
  metrics_host: metrics.ralael.paliqworks.example
  standby_team: fraath
  escalation: praok-istiel
  nonce: 10e083

MEMO — Heads of Department

Subject: Harwyn Grill franchise agreement

The proposed agreement with Telsmark Hospitality grants exclusive franchise rights for the Harwyn Grill concept across the Norvale region for seven years, with a 5.5% royalty and mandatory sourcing through our Delmoor commissary. Legal review concludes Friday; operational obligations are summarized in the annex. Please read the restricted strategic note appended directly below before commenting.

management briefing: Headcount on the Praok team goes from 16 to 91 by the end of March. Gross margin on Praok came in at 2 percent against a plan of 26 percent.

Internal Memo — Office Closure

To: Sales Leads

The Kerrowby satellite office will close at the end of next quarter. The three account managers based there will transfer to the Aldenmoor hub, and territory coverage will be redistributed across the eastern patch. Customer-facing operations should see no disruption, but please confirm handover plans for any Kerrowby-managed accounts by the 15th. Further detail on the reasoning and what comes next is set out below.

board note of yaduf-bagag: Wenwynox Holdings plans to lower the Oliys list price by 26 percent in September.